8. accused the Jews —literally, "ate the rent limbs," or flesh of the Jews (compare Job 31:31 ; Psalms 14:4 ; Psalms 27:2 ; Jeremiah 10:25 ). Not probably in general, but as Daniel 3:12 states, Shadrach, Meshach, and Abed-nego. Why Daniel was not summoned does not appear. Probably he was in some distant part of the empire on state business, and the general summons ( Daniel 3:12- : ) had not time to reach him before the dedication.
